Godzilla in Hell #4 Variant Comic
Featuring the Retailer Incentive Variant Cover #4 by Jeff Zornow. Awesome!!
Writer: Brandon Seifert
Artist: Ibrahim Moustafa
Colorist: Marissa Louise
Letterer: Chris Mowry
Editor: Bobby Curnow
Variant Cover by: Jeff Zornow
IDW Publishing presents a title that really says it all… Godzilla in Hell. Godzilla – The King of the Monsters is dragged down into Hell and forced to battle one unholy monstrosity after another. Godzilla meets his greatest adversary of all time – the impossible tortures of Hell! Each issue of this special miniseries will see Godzilla enter a new level of the underworld to do battle with the impossible. As Godzilla falls through a mysterious hole, battles hell-bent supernatural creatures then… falls through another hole to another level… deeper into the very bowels of Hell.
Story/Spoilers
In issue #4RI, Godzilla’s journey is stymied by an impenetrable wall of living flesh! Cornered, with nowhere to go, he is beset by devilish versions of his greatest foes – Destoroyah and King Ghidorah! Godzilla is seen roaring in victory after defeating King Ghidorah and Destoroyah. King Ghidorah appears to have scars on his eyes while Destoroyah’s horn is missing, most likely torn off by Godzilla. As Godzilla walks away from his defeated foes, King Ghidorah’s scars and Destoroyah’s horn heal at a very fast rate and the two monsters get back up to resume their battle with Godzilla. Both kaiju attack Godzilla by blasting him with their beam attacks. Godzilla is then thrown into a building by Destoroyah’s flying form. As Godzilla recovers from the attack, King Ghidorah attacks Godzilla before Destoroyah’s flying and aggregate forms attack him as well. Eventually, King Ghidorah grabs Godzilla and drops him onto a hellish version of the Tokyo Tower, impaling him. Despite the seemingly fatal injury, Godzilla frees himself and notices that a gigantic wall seems to be blocking the city. Godzilla tries blasting it with his atomic breath, but the wall regenerates every time Godzilla tries destroying it. As Godzilla is distracted, Destoroyah decapitates him with his horn, only for Godzilla to instantly grow his head back. King Ghidorah and Destoroyah then brutally attack Godzilla in a way to torture him as Godzilla is forced to forever keep fighting them. Eventually, Godzilla allows himself to be defeated while King Ghidorah and Destoroyah turn on each other and fight. After watching the fight, Godzilla tries to destroy the wall again. King Ghidorah and Destoroyah see him and try blasting him with their gravity beams and micro-oxygen beam again, but Godzilla fires his atomic breath while ducking to avoid King Ghidorah and Destoroyah’s attack. Godzilla manages to make a hole in the wall and continue on his way while King Ghidorah, Destoroyah, and the hellish version of Tokyo fade away behind him. Eventually, everything, including Godzilla, fades away.
… story continues in Godzilla in Hell (2015) Issue #5. IDW Publishing
